OSCP: Offensive Security Certified Professional
When diving into the realm of cybersecurity, the Offensive Security Certified Professional (OSCP) certification often stands out as a highly respected and sought-after credential. But what exactly does it entail, and why is it so valued in the industry? Let's break it down. The OSCP is an ethical hacking certification that tests a candidate's abilities in a practical and rigorous manner. Unlike many certifications that rely heavily on theoretical knowledge, the OSCP emphasizes hands-on skills and the ability to identify and exploit vulnerabilities in real-world scenarios. Achieving OSCP certification requires a deep understanding of penetration testing methodologies, tools, and techniques. Candidates must demonstrate their proficiency in a challenging lab environment where they are tasked with compromising various systems within a set timeframe. This practical component is what sets the OSCP apart and makes it highly respected among cybersecurity professionals. The OSCP certification exam is notoriously difficult, requiring candidates to think outside the box and apply their knowledge creatively. It assesses not only technical skills but also problem-solving abilities, critical thinking, and perseverance. Preparation for the OSCP typically involves extensive self-study, practice in virtual labs, and a commitment to mastering offensive security concepts. Many candidates spend months, if not years, honing their skills before attempting the exam. Earning the OSCP credential can open doors to various career opportunities in cybersecurity, including roles such as penetration tester, security consultant, and security analyst. Employers often view the OSCP as a validation of a candidate's practical abilities and their dedication to the field of cybersecurity. Moreover, the OSCP certification enhances a professional's credibility within the cybersecurity community, demonstrating their expertise and commitment to ethical hacking practices. Individuals holding the OSCP certification are equipped with the skills and knowledge necessary to protect organizations from cyber threats and contribute to the overall security posture of their employers.
